Я получаю строку JSON из Интернета; как и большинство JSON, которые я видел, он содержит длинные ключи, разделенные подчеркиванием. По сути, моя цель - десериализовать JSON в java-объекты, но я не использую подчеркивания в java-коде.
Например, у меня может быть User
класс с firstName
полем в случае верблюда, одновременно мне нужно как-то сказать Джексону сопоставить first_name
ключ из JSON в firstName
поле класса. Является ли это возможным?
class User{
protected String firstName;
protected String getFirstName(){return firstName;}
}